Holographic coherence tomography for measurement of three-dimensional refractive-index space
Abstract:
A new tomographic method for the measurement of three-dimensional refractive-index fields of transparent media, which we call holographic coherence tomography and which combines double-exposure holographic interferometry with the detecting style of optical coherence tomography, has been developed. The three-dimensional refractive-index field can be achieved with a confocal lens system by continual longitudinal and horizontal scanning of the holographic reconstruction image.
